Frequently Asked Questions
An 8-week ACT prep class typically covers all four sections of the exam: English, Math, Reading, and Science. The curriculum focuses on test-specific strategies, timing techniques, and question format recognition rather than general academic content. Tutors help students identify their weak areas early and dedicate focused practice time to those sections, ensuring you make the most of the 8-week timeline.
Score improvement depends on your starting point and commitment level, but most students see meaningful gains with focused preparation. The national average ACT score is around 21, and students who work consistently with a tutor over 8 weeks often improve by 2-4 points. The key is identifying your specific weak areas early—whether that's pacing on the Reading section or concept gaps in Math—so preparation time targets what matters most for your score.
Pacing is one of the biggest challenges students face on test day. Tutors teach section-specific timing strategies, like how to allocate time across Reading passages or when to skip difficult Math problems and return later. Through timed practice tests and drills, you'll develop a rhythm that works for your brain, reducing the anxiety that comes from watching the clock and helping you finish sections confidently.
Most 8-week prep programs include 4-6 full-length practice tests spaced throughout the course. These aren't just for scoring—they're diagnostic tools that help tutors identify patterns in your mistakes and adjust your study plan accordingly. Between full tests, you'll also do targeted section drills and question-type practice to reinforce strategies and build confidence in weaker areas.
Different sections require different approaches—Reading comprehension strategies differ from Math problem-solving, and Science section success depends on quick data interpretation. Tutors assess which sections challenge you most and adjust your prep schedule accordingly. If Reading is your weakness, you might spend extra time on passage annotation techniques and question prediction strategies, while Math-focused students drill concept gaps and practice problem-solving shortcuts.
Test anxiety often stems from unfamiliar question formats or feeling unprepared for timing. By taking multiple practice tests in a timed setting during your 8 weeks of prep, you'll build familiarity and confidence that carries into test day. Tutors also teach breathing techniques and mental strategies to manage stress, and help you develop a realistic understanding of what you can accomplish—which reduces the pressure and anxiety that comes from unrealistic expectations.
